345 views

 

Submit

Voodoo Song - 2018 - The Forbidden Apple Stakes

  • Uploaded on 15/07/2018 8:07:52 AM
  • Category: USA

Tags: 2018 apple Forbidden song stakes Voodoo

Rate This Video:
0 (0)

All Comments (0)

Show more comments
Search By: